Within the framework of the zero-waste By-law, trainings were organized for public institutions
                  and organizations such as local administrations, educational institutions, etc. in order to popu-
                  larize the zero-waste movement, to gain sustainable production and consumption and envi-
                  ronmentally friendly consumption habits, and to create awareness. In addition, sector-based
                  trainings were organized within the scope of cooperation with TOBB.

                  In addition, a cooperation protocol was signed with the Ministry of National Defense. Within
                  the framework of the protocol, it is planned to organize a zero-waste training program aimed
                  at more efficient use of resources and prevention of waste generation in line with sustainab-
                  le development goals in order to inform and increase awareness of the personnel/privates/
                  non-commissioned officers of the Ministry of National Defence.

                  Increasing Zero Waste Awareness and Consciousness

                  In order to achieve success in the dissemination of the zero-waste management approach, not
                  only legislative studies but also the participation and education of different segments of society
                  are very important. For this reason, our training and awareness studies continue intensively by
                  MoEUCC for many segments of society and public institutions/organizations, especially muni-
                  cipalities, universities, educational institutions, accommodation facilities, muhtars, women, in-
                  dustrialists, etc. by MoEUCC. The trainings given by the target audiences are entered into the
                  zero-waste information system.

                  March 30 International Zero Waste Day

                                                                                                         th
                  The Resolution No. 77/161 prepared by Türkiye at the Second Committee Meeting of the 77
                  Session of the UN General Assembly on promoting zero waste approaches to advance the 2030
                  Agenda for Sustainable Development was approved with the support of 105 countries. The reso-
                  lution included matters regarding the declaration of the United Nations March 30 International
                  “Zero Waste Day” and its celebration with activities aimed at raising awareness.
